1. Laboratory for Shock Wave and Detonation Physics, Institute of Fluid Physics, China Academy of Engineering Physics, Mianyang, Sichuan 621900, China
2. Advanced Propulsion Laboratory, Department of Modern Mechanics, University of Science and Technology of China, Hefei 230026, China